Biography

HONORS & AWARDS

  • Big Ten All-Freshman Team (2025)

FRESHMAN - 2024-25

  • Named to five-man Big Ten All-Freshman Team
  • Ranked fourth on the team with a season stroke average of 73.12
  • Made collegiate debut at the Folds of Honor Collegiate (Sept. 9-11) finishing T10 with a three-round total of 1-over 214 (71-70-73)
  • Recorded best finish of the season, a tie for ninth, at the Fallen Oak Collegiate Invitational (Oct. 19-21) with a 1-under 215, his first college event with an under-par score
  • His Round 2 total of 67 (-5) at Fallen Oak marked a career-best single round
  • Also carded a 67 (-3) in Round 2 of the Big Ten Championship (April 25-27) at Baltimore Country Club
  • Carded his best 54-hole tournament score with an even-par 213 to finish T23 at the Boilermaker Invitational (April 19-20)
  • Helped the Illini to team wins with a T33 finish at the Steelwood Collegiate Invitational (Oct. 26-27) and a T12 finish at the Memphis Intercollegiate (March 31 - April 1)
  • Subbed into the Illini lineup for Rounds 2 and 3 of the NCAA Urbana Regional, shooting 3-over with scores of 70 and 75 to help the Illini to a share of the Regional Championship
  • Finished first NCAA Championship with a three-round total of 12-over 228 (77-74-77) at T119
  • Closed as the No. 3 finisher in the Illini lineup in seven of 14 tournaments
  • Posted 12 rounds at par or better on the season, including three rounds in the 60s

HIGH SCHOOL / JUNIOR

  • Signed with Illinois as the No. 13-ranked golfer in the Class of 2024 by GolfWeek
  • Two-time U.S. Open sectional qualifier
  • Twice honored as the Chesapeake Sports Club Athlete of the Year for golf in 2022 and 2023 
  • Two-time regional champion, winning the 5A title in 2023 after claiming the 4A championship in 2020
  • Four-time all-region and all-state selection
  • Posted scoring average of 68.03 with a cumulative score of 107-under par during high school career
  • Finished as medalist or co-medalist in every regular-season match of his high school career
  • Won two Tarheel Tour RBC Tour Championships (2016 and 2021) and the 2022 Donald Ross Junior Championship titles
  • Captured wins at the 2024 North & South Junior Amateur and the 2024 Eastern Amateur Championship
